Alabama State University’s University Choir to perform at Tuskegee University on Saturday (914 hits)


The University Choir at Alabama State University will be performing at the 27th annual William L. Dawson Memorial Concert on Saturday (April 7), at 6 p.m. in Logan Hall at Tuskegee University.
The concert is free and open to the public.

The event is held each year to honor the life of Tuskegee University’s former university choir director - William L. Dawson - who was a world-renowned composer and a gifted arranger at Tuskegee from 1931-1955.

ASU's new choir director - Dr. Kristofer Sanchack - lauded Tuskegee's past director.

“William Dawson was one of the musical giants who contributed to the choral arrangements of spirituals, and it is fitting that Alabama State University and our choirs should continue to be a part of this compelling and important musical tradition,” Sanchack said.

The ASU Choir and several collegiate choirs from around Alabama will each sing three pieces on the program, with choirs required to sing at least one work by William Dawson, as one of the songs required.

All of the choirs will combine at the end to perform Dawson's spiritual that is titled "Ev'ry Time I Feel the Spirit."
